52 // fqdn option record fields.
53 //
54 // Note that the flags field indicates the type of domain
55 // name encoding. There is a choice between deprecated
56 // ASCII encoding and compressed encoding described in
57 // RFC 1035, section 3.1. The latter could be handled
58 // by OPT_FQDN_TYPE but we can't use it here because
59 // clients may request ASCII encoding.

244  // Vendor-Identifying Vendor Specific Information option payload begins with a
245  // 32-bit log enterprise number, followed by a tuple of data-len/option-data.
246  // The format defined here includes 32-bit field holding enterprise number.
247  // This allows for specifying option-data information where the enterprise-id
248  // is represented by a uint32_t value. Previously we represented this option
249  // as a binary, but that would imply that enterprise number would have to be
250  // represented in binary format in the server configuration. That would be
251  // inconvenient and non-intuitive.
